在db design right方法中使用"view"还是应该处理代码端?有什么优点或缺点?
database-design view advantage-database-server database-schema
在设置WCF客户端服务配置时,有一个选项"集合类型",默认为"System.Array".如果我将其更改为"通用列表",是否有任何性能损失?
我将Session ["UserID"]的值设置为登录用户的Id,因此我可以知道用户是谁.但我想知道所有用户登录我的页面,并显示它们的列表.
我想使用Entity Framework在我的数据库中创建一个副本
首先我从DB获得了我的"书"
var entity1 = new testEntities();
var book= entity1.Books.First();
entity1.Dispose();
Run Code Online (Sandbox Code Playgroud)
然后,我尝试将此对象添加为新对象
var entity2 = new testEntities();
book.Id = 0;
entity2.SaveChanges();
entity2.Dispose();
Run Code Online (Sandbox Code Playgroud)
我也试图初始化Book的EntityKey它没有用
有没有办法这样做而不从旧的Book创建新的Book和copy属性?
谢谢
我有网站(用ASP.NET编码,c#),我想显示它的页面的基于IP的统计信息.我不想使用其他分析工具(如Google Analytics).
我需要解释一下为什么我不使用静态方法/属性.例如,
String s=String.Empty;
Run Code Online (Sandbox Code Playgroud)
这个属性(属于.Net框架)错了吗?是应该的?
String s= new EmptySting();
Run Code Online (Sandbox Code Playgroud)
要么
IEmptyStringFactory factory=new EmptyStringFactory();
String s= factory.Create();
Run Code Online (Sandbox Code Playgroud)